My senior internship is at The Infant and Toddler Connection of the Heartland. During this internship I learned about the importance of early intervention services. I have become more knowledgeable about early intervention provides services to children birth- three who may be experiencing developmental delays, atypical development, or have a health diagnosis. Working at this internship has showed me how crucial early intervention services can be to one’s development and how it can help children meet all developmental milestones and improve areas of concern.  The importance of human relationships also plays a significant role in early intervention because service coordinators work with therapist, schools, and early head start programs to provide children and families with resources to continue their growth. Once a child ages out of services they can transition to school services to help continue their developmental needs.
